8+ Best Book Cafes & Stages Near You

A combined bookstore and performance venue offers a unique, enriching experience for the community. It provides a space where literature and the arts intersect, fostering creativity, intellectual discourse, and social connection. Such establishments may host author readings, open mic nights, poetry slams, musical performances, and theatrical productions, creating a vibrant hub for both established and emerging artists. They often function as a platform for local talent, providing opportunities for exposure and community engagement. The availability of food and beverages further enhances the experience, creating a welcoming atmosphere conducive to lingering and conversation.

These multifaceted venues contribute significantly to the cultural landscape of a neighborhood. They provide a gathering place for individuals of diverse backgrounds and interests, promoting a sense of community and shared experience. By offering a platform for artistic expression, they encourage creativity and contribute to the overall vibrancy of the local arts scene. Historically, coffee houses and salons have served as important centers for intellectual and artistic exchange, and the modern bookstore-performance venue model builds on this tradition, adapting it to contemporary needs and preferences.

9+ Colorado Springs Neighborhood Map Guide & Resources

A visual representation of the city’s residential areas, delineated by boundaries and often featuring key landmarks, provides residents and visitors with a spatial understanding of the urban landscape. Such a resource typically illustrates the diverse communities within the city, from established historic districts to newer developments, offering a valuable overview of its residential geography. These resources may exist in various formats, including print, interactive online platforms, and mobile applications.

Understanding the layout of a city’s residential zones offers numerous advantages. It simplifies property searches, aids in school district identification, facilitates community exploration, and supports informed decision-making for relocation. Historically, these tools evolved from simple hand-drawn plots to sophisticated digital platforms that incorporate real-time data and user-friendly interfaces, reflecting the growing need for accessible and detailed urban information. This historical progression underscores the increasing significance of spatial awareness in navigating complex urban environments.
